A note from PlantMom

Red monadenium has moderate resistance to disease but is more sensitive to high humidity and excess watering. It is also likelier to develop disease when it receives insufficient light and is overwatered. Regarding care, Red monadenium is drought-tolerant and can endure long periods without water. It needs little fertilizer and only occasional pruning. For these reasons it suits people of all experience levels, especially those who prefer to spend less time on plant care or who may sometimes be away from home for extended periods. It is a good option for anyone who does not want to devote much time to caring for plants yet still wants one that is easy to maintain.

CARE GUIDE

How to keep Euphorbia Neorubella.

Light

The red monadenium does best when it spends most of the day in places heavily illuminated by the sun. It tolerates times when the sunlight intensity decreases. If it originates from very bright habitats, its health can decline when it does not receive enough solar exposure.

Water

Red Monadenium hails from arid regions, making it highly drought-tolerant. It requires infrequent watering, approximately every 2 to 3 weeks. When grown indoors, it thrives best in well-draining soil and benefits from bright light, which helps to simulate its natural habitat and optimize its growth.

Temperature

Red monadenium comes from warm areas and does best in temperatures between 68 and 100°F (20 to 38°C). It prefers higher heat in summer for vigorous growth and needs moderate temperatures in winter to survive.

Fertilizer

For Red monadenium, light applications of fertilizer one to two times a year during the growing season are sufficient. Do not fertilize during its dormancy in winter and summer. Use less fertilizer for recently repotted plants and wait a couple of months after repotting before fertilizing. Fertilizing supports healthy growth and encourages blooms.

Pot & Repot

The Red Monadenium is a compact, bushy succulent that needs to be repotted every 2 to 3 years during the spring. When you repot, choose a larger pot with good drainage to prevent waterlogging. After repotting, water the plant sparingly once it shows signs of recovery. This will encourage growth while avoiding root rot.

What are the sunlight requirements for Red monadenium?

Red monadenium thrives best in conditions where it can enjoy full sun exposure, which means the plant should bask in sunlight for more than 6 hours a day. However, it can also endure partial sun, requiring about 3-6 hours of sunlight daily. It's vital to observe how sunlight maneuvers through your garden or indoor space to ensure your plants get the perfect balance of light and shade they need for optimal growth. Insufficient sunlight can lead to health issues for plants accustomed to bright environments.

What is the optimal temperature range for growing Red monadenium?

Red monadenium thrives best in warm climates, with an optimal temperature range between 68 to 100°F (20 to 38°C). During summer, it enjoys high temperatures for robust growth, while in winter, it needs to be kept in moderate conditions to ensure its survival. When the temperature begins to fall below 68°F (20°C), the plant's growth will slow down, and special care should be taken to reduce or stop watering to prevent root rot.

How should Red monadenium be cared for in winter?

During winter, when temperatures drop below 41°F (5°C), Red monadenium requires special care. It should be moved indoors to protect it from the cold. Placing the plant near a south-facing window ensures it receives ample sunlight, which is crucial for its survival in the colder months. If natural light is insufficient, supplemental lighting can be used. Watering should be reduced or halted to prevent root rot. For those growing Red monadenium outdoors, consider setting up a temporary greenhouse or using materials like plastic film or fabric for insulation against low temperatures.

What artificial lighting requirements do indoor Red monadenium plants have?

Indoor Red monadenium plants require adequate artificial lighting to support optimal growth, especially when natural sunlight is insufficient, such as in winter or less sunny spaces. LED lights are recommended due to their ability to provide specific wavelengths needed by the plants. Depending on the plant's sunlight needs, full sun plants should have 30-50W/sq ft, partial sun plants 20-30W/sq ft, and full shade plants 10-20W/sq ft of artificial light. The artificial light source should be placed 12-36 inches above the plant for 8-12 hours per day to mimic natural daylight conditions.

What are the signs of low-temperature damage in Red monadenium, and how can it be treated?

Low temperature is detrimental to Red monadenium's health, as it thrives at temperatures above 68°F (20°C). Signs of low-temperature damage include the plant becoming weak, wilting, and being prone to root rot, especially when temperatures fall below 33.8°F (1°C). In cases of mild frost damage, the plant may show no immediate symptoms but will gradually wither over a week. The solution involves trimming frostbitten areas, checking for and removing any rotten roots, and propagating through cuttings if necessary. Immediately move the plant to a warmer environment and provide ample sunlight through a south-facing window or supplemental lighting.

What are the symptoms of insufficient light in Red monadenium?

When Red monadenium doesn't receive enough light, several symptoms can manifest, including the development of smaller leaves compared to previous ones, leggy or sparse growth, faster leaf drop, slower or halted growth, and the appearance of lighter-colored or yellowing leaves (chlorosis). Excessive sunlight exposure, on the other hand, can cause issues such as sunscald, leaf curling, wilting, leaf scorching, and damage from intense sunlight exposure. Each symptom reflects the plant's struggle to adapt to suboptimal lighting conditions.

How should Red monadenium be cared for during extremely high temperatures?

During the summer, it's crucial to ensure that the temperature around Red monadenium does not exceed 100°F (38°C). High temperatures above 109.4°F (43°C) can halt the plant's growth, lead to water loss, wilting, and increase the risk of sunburn. To care for a plant affected by high temperature, remove any sunburned and rotten parts immediately. Provide protection from the afternoon sunlight until the plant has recovered and shows signs of growth. If the plant suffers from root rot, cease watering until new roots develop.

What solutions can combat Red monadenium's light deficiency?

To address light deficiency in Red monadenium, gradually adjusting the plant to receive at least 6 hours of direct sunlight daily is recommended. For indoor plants, utilizing a south-facing window or artificial plant grow lights for at least 8 hours daily can help. For outdoor plants, gradually moving them to sunnier spots while avoiding sudden, drastic changes in light intensity is crucial. If direct sunlight is obstructed, consider pruning or relocating plants to sunnier locations. While parts of the plant that suffered from insufficient light may not recover, new growth will be healthy with proper light exposure.
